Mercedes will present officially in January the E-Class Coupe at the Detroit Motor Show. The model will have a similar design to that of the C-Class Coupe and S-Class Coupe, a sloping roofline, different rear lights and a slimmer design at the back.

It will be based on the MRA platform and it will be offered with the same engines as the E-Class Sedan. Later, in March at the Geneva auto show, the company will present the convertible version of the E-Class, with the E63 AMG Coupe and Cabriolet to be presented later in 2017.
